LZTS3


Description

The LZTS3 (leucine zipper tumor suppressor family member 3) is a protein-coding gene located on chromosome 20.

LZTS3 is a human protein encoded by the LZTS3 gene. It is a member of the leucine zipper, putative tumor suppressor family.

LZTS3 may play a role in the development of dendritic spines, possibly by controlling the amount of SIPA1L1 at the synapse.

LZTS3 is also known as PROSAPIP1.
